ALEXANDRIA, Va., Nov. 11 -- United States Patent no. 12,466,602, issued on Nov. 11, was assigned to Niagara Bottling LLC (Diamond Bar, Calif.).

"Plastic container with strapped base" was invented by Jay Clarke Hanan (Ontario, Calif.), Jochen Forsthovel (Regensburg, Germany) and Alexander Schau (Regensburg, Germany).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"A container may have a base, a sidewall connected to the base, a bell connected to the sidewall, and a finish connected to the bell. The base may have strap ribs to resist deformation of the base. The sidewall may have recessed columns to resist bending, leaning, crumbling, and/or stretching.
